"In Australia, many people like to shop immediately after their New Year’s Eve, though they are short and often not very good." The sentence is unclear and contradictory. While stating that people in Australia like to shop immediately after New Year’s Eve, it then suggests the items are "short and often not very good," which lacks clarity and may lead to confusion regarding whether it refers to the sales duration or product quality. |
Wrong No change |
7 |
Choice-B |
"In Australia, many people like to shop immediately after their New Year’s Eve, though the sales are short and often not very good." The sentence is correct. It accurately conveys that in Australia, people tend to shop right after New Year’s Eve, highlighting that the post-holiday sales are brief and may not offer high-quality products. |
Correct the sales |
8 |
Choice-C |
"In Australia, many people like to shop immediately after their New Year’s Eve, though these are short and often not very good." The sentence contains grammatical errors and lacks clarity. "These" is vague because it doesn’t clearly refer to any specific noun. It leaves the reader unsure whether it means people, events, or sales. |
Wrong these |
9 |
Choice-D |
"In Australia, many people like to shop immediately after their New Year’s Eve, though those are short and often not very good." The sentence is unclear and lacks specificity. It suggests people shop after New Year’s Eve, but the phrase "though those are short and often not very good" is ambiguous. It’s unclear whether it refers to the shopping experience, sales duration, or product quality, leading to confusion and a lack of coherence. |
Wrong those |
